There are 20 people on the board of directors of a publicly listed company. Each pair of people are either fri?
Posted by PuneStuff in Pune Stuff Questions & Answers on March 6th, 2013
Question by Sagar: There are 20 people on the board of directors of a publicly listed company. Each pair of people are either fri?
There are 20 people on the board of directors of a publicly listed company. Each pair of people are either friends or enemies with each other. Every person has exactly 6 enemies on the board. If every group of 3 directors form a committee, what is the total number of committees that are formed by all friends or all enemies?
Best answer:
Answer by M3
consider a 20 sided polygon (icosagon) and join all possible pairs.
color enemy pairs as red, and friend pairs as green.
consider each person a vertex, and each triangle a committee.
let there be N bi-colored triangles, then there are 2N vertices from which both colors emerge.
and if we consider any particular vertex, there are 6*13 ways for both colors emerging, ie 20*6*13 in total, so 2N = 20*6*13 , N = 780
the remaining triangles, 20c3 – 780 = 360 must be monochromatic
ie formed of all friends or all enemies
———–
ans: 360

If a company is listed on two markets which should I buy from?
Posted by PuneStuff in Pune Stuff Questions & Answers on January 23rd, 2013
Question by James: If a company is listed on two markets which should I buy from?
There is a company I would like to invest in. They are listed on two markets, the NYSE and the Toronto SE. Because of the differing currency obviously there is some difference in the raw statistics but is their any importance in which stock exchange I trade on?
NB: I am British, so neither is my “native” market.
Oh, and they are a Canadian company if that has any bearing.
Best answer:
Answer by Hops Aficionado
I would trade on the market with more volume on that particular stock. Higher volume indicates a more liquid market, which will typically give you better executions and tighter spreads.
